The service settings for rehab programs generally fall under the classifications of residential/inpatient and outpatient treatment. And before examining rehab prices, it is essential to understand your choices to know where to start The distinctions between the two have to do with the requirements of the individual trying to stop.

Just they can state which of the choices is the very best for an individual's case. Inpatient or property treatment requires that a private remain in the facility for treatment. They might get visitation days and household activities, depending on the center's strategy. But the seclusion from external contact is meant to assist them focus on their healing process.

Outpatient treatment, on the other hand, doesn't demand a 24/7 stay for treatment. It allows the individual to stay house while getting treatment, and they just need to go to the center for sessions of treatment. Still, it is recommended for moderate to mild cases, as it needs self-control. It can only work if they have a safe environment to go house to, with individuals supporting them, devoid of the temptation of relapse.

Besides rehab itself, there are other services required for rehabilitation that a person might require. For example, before starting treatment, they should go through a detoxification process. This is officially the primary step, and it might need medical attention and medication. Detox can be done either as an outpatient or inpatient detox. what is acute rehab.

Some inpatient programs include detox as part of the program, others do not. The signs and level of care will likewise influence the final rate the more intense they are, the more attention they require. For outpatient detox, they generally vary in between $1,000 and $5,000. A 30-day detox program can cost from $250 to $800 a day, typically.

Costs for treatment can frequently be the reason that some people don't search for aid. However what many don't understand is that there are many methods to make treatment more affordable.

Mental and behavioral services are considered essential benefits, and therefore must be covered by all insurance companies. If you have insurance coverage, you can get coverage for rehabilitation, you simply require to contact your insurer to discover how much does drug or alcohol rehabilitation costs under your strategy. While all strategies need to cover insurance coverage, the protection provided will vary depending on the strategy you have.

The majority of states enable people to try to begin a state-funded prepare for individuals to get help without paying for it. However, they would have to be eligible for it. To inspect eligibility, those seeking help would need to apply and offer information on income status.

This can be done through a psychological health firm and/or compound abuse agency. You can find a directory site here to discover out who you can call. If you are not eligible for aid for a state-funded rehab program, you can get partial help. Federal government companies and rehab centers can also supply month-to-month scholarships and/or grants too.
